数据库,尤其是关系型数据库,是程序员日常使用最多的。对优秀的工程师来讲,只会 CRUD 还不够,还需要理解其原理,理解其原理能够让程序员写出更加可靠高效的代码,并能够提升解决实际问题的能力,本篇文章将以 MySQL为例,和大家一起学习数据库原理。数据库基础知识1. 为什么要使用数据库数据保存在内存优点:存取速度快 缺点:数据不能永久保存数据保存在文件优点:数据永久保存 缺点:1)速度比内存操作慢,
转载
2024-06-17 21:21:07
77阅读
前言之前看过一遍的python教程,真的是自己看过一遍,python的程序能看懂,但是很难去实现。比较困难的自己实现一些代码,找工作原因,自己又认认真真的看书,敲代码,后来看到了这个题目,想把之前学习的python常用的数据类型复习下。花了一点儿时间,编程实现了。python实现名片管理系统
能实现如下功能:*****************
名片管理系统
1.添加名片
2.删除名片
3.修改名片
# MySQL数据库入门电子书
MySQL是一种开源的关系型数据库管理系统,它被广泛应用于Web应用程序的后端数据存储和管理中。本文将介绍MySQL数据库的基本概念、使用方法和常见操作,帮助初学者快速入门MySQL数据库的世界。
## MySQL数据库简介
MySQL数据库是一种使用SQL语言进行数据管理和查询的关系型数据库。它支持多用户、多线程和多表操作,可以在各种操作系统上运行,包括Wi
原创
2024-04-26 07:10:07
53阅读
对于MySQL数据库技术的学习,对于刚开始学习数据库的人来说应该是一个很好的学习踏板,下面给大家分享一些学习数据库的经典书籍。《MySQL技术内幕:SQL编程》 《mysql技术内幕:sql编程》是畅销书《mysql技术内幕:innodb存储引擎》的姊妹篇,深刻揭示了mysql中sql编程的精髓与奥秘,能为开发者和dba们利用sql语言解决各种与开
转载
2023-08-05 23:59:08
224阅读
4.2 MySQL 查询优化程序在发布一个选择行的查询时, MySQL 进行分析,看是否能够对它进行优化,使它执行更快。本节中,我们将研究查询优化程序怎样工作。更详细的信息,可参阅MySQL 参考指南中的“Getting Maximum Performance from MySQL”,该章描述了MySQL 采用的各种优化措施。该章中的信息会不断变化,因为MySQL 的开发者不断对优化程序进行改进,
输出:
1、print语句:程序输出 print ‘hello World’;
2、下划线 _ 在解释器中表示最后一个表达式的值;
3、print语句与字符串操作符(%)结合使用,可实现字符串替换功能:
print “%s is number %d!” % ("Python",1); # %s表示由一个字符串来替换,d%表示由一个整型来替换,f% 表示浮点型来替换
输入:
1、r
上一篇我们简单了解了Python语言,还做了一个简单的Hello world!程序,在计算机上通过程序向世界问好。 今天,我们一起来学习零基础快速入门第二篇,要想零基础学习一门计算机语言还是有一定的难度的,尤其对没有学习过计算机编程,没有编程基础的小伙伴们,下面我们就从程序的运行开始了解编程语
转载
2023-10-18 20:35:31
179阅读
项目背景和意义目的:本课题主要目标是设计并能够实现一个基于微信小程序在线电子书阅读系统,前台用户使用小程序,后台管理使用基PHP+MySql的B/S架构;通过后台录入电子书信息、书目录信息,用户通过小程序登录,查看图书列表、查看图书信息、查看图书目录、阅读。意义:微信小程序在线电子书阅读系统是计算机技术与图书相结合的产物,通过微信小程序在线电子书阅读系统实现了对电子书的高效管理。随着计算机技术的不
转载
2024-08-26 08:05:47
57阅读
java基础学习了解一.java变量二.java数据类型三.java运算符 java环境搭建资源JDK1.8 链接: https://pan.baidu.com/s/18g5ZXcXmABDeru1r2Yc9xA 提取码:1mnqEclipse (免安装,解压直接使用) 链接:https://pan.baidu.com/s/1SyBcBjdMLyQU87M7VU2nYw 提取码:65
一 Set集合1 特点无序,唯一 2 增强for循环来遍历(所有的Collection都可以用这个增强for循环遍历)for (String s : set) {
System.out.println(s);
} 二 HashSet集合1)底层数据结构是哈希表(是一个元素为链表的数组) 2)保证元素唯一性的方式依
Java语法——基础1目录注释、标识符、关键字数据类型类型转换变量、常量运算符包机制、JavaDoc 注释(代码笔记)单行注释://多行注释:/* */文档注释:/** * */ 标识符关键字 类名-变量名-方法名等标识符命名规则以字母、美元符($)、下划线(_)开头非开头就可加数字不能用关键字大小写敏感(要区分)中文拼音,可但没必要 数据类型强
mysql数据库入门第2版课后答案是一本针对初学者的指南,它不仅介绍了 MySQL 数据库的基本概念,还包含了丰富的练习,帮助读者巩固知识。为了帮助学习者更好地理解和掌握这些知识,下面的内容将详细阐述如何解决相关课后问题的过程。
## 环境准备
在开始之前,需要确保我们的环境准备到位。以下是软硬件要求的总结:
| 项目 | 最低要求 | 推荐要求
mysql数据库1. mysql8.0的安装资源链接:(百度网盘: https://pan.baidu.com/s/17J-4TdsPix4FPaqlzrdd_g?pwd=6666 提取码: 6666)(阿里云盘:https://www.aliyundrive.com/s/GHvymk5pJgj )访问网址:http://www.mysql.com点击:DOWNLOADS进入,Downloads
目录1.1 数据库基础1.1.1 什么是数据库1.1.2 表1.1.3 数据类型1.1.4 主键1.2 数据库技术构成1.2.1 数据库系统1.2.2 SQL语言1.2.3 数据库访问接口1.3 什么是MySQL1.3.1 客户机-服务器软件1.3.2 MySQL 版本1.4 MySQL 工具1.4.1 MySQL命令行实用工具1.1 数据库基础数据库有一批数据构成有序的集合,这些数据被存放在结构
转载
2024-09-09 08:55:58
36阅读
Mysql数据库基础系列软件下载地址 提取码:7v7u数据下载地址 提取码:e6p9mysql数据库基础第一章:(一)数据库基本概念mysql数据库基础第一章:(二)mysql环境搭建mysql数据库基础第二章:(一)基础查询mysql数据库基础第二章:(二)条件查询mysql数据库基础第二章:(三)排序查询mysql数据库基础第二章:(四)常见函数mysql数据库基础第二章:(五)分组查询mys
转载
2024-01-13 20:48:15
241阅读
1.1数据库入门1.1.1什么是数据库 数据库(Database,DB)是建立在计算机存储设备上,按照数据结构来组织、存储和管理数据的仓库,可将其视为电子化的文件柜——存储电子文件的处所,用户可以对文件中的数据进行增加、删除、修改、查找等操作,这里所说的数据不仅包含数字,还包含文字、视频、声音等,数据库的主要特点如下所示。实现数据共享:数据共享包含所有用户可同时存取数据库中的数据,也包括用户可以用
转载
2023-12-14 19:50:17
167阅读
这篇文章主要是写给小白看的,从mysql基础为大家讲起。 mysql简介 1、什么是数据库 ? 数据库(Database)是按照数据结构来组织、存储和管理数据的仓库,它产生于距今六十多年前,随着信息技术和市场的发展,特别是二十世纪九十年代以后,数据管理不再仅仅是存储和管理数据,而转变成用户所需要的各种数据管理的方式。数据库有很多种类型,从最简单的存储有各种
Mysql入门学习1,环境的搭建(1)进入mysql官网(https://www.mysql.com/downloads/)下载你所需要的版本。(2)安装教程(新版本https://zhuanlan.zhihu.com/p/46905335,老版本),安装或启动有问题请百度。2,mysql的使用使用win+R输入cmd进入控制面板页面,输入mysql或mysql -uroot -p,点击回车,输入
转载
2023-09-06 13:48:23
46阅读
【软考数据库电子书】—— 开启数据库专业认证之门
在当今信息化的时代,数据的重要性日益凸显。而数据库作为数据的仓库,更是信息技术领域的核心。为了更好地培养和选拔数据库专业人才,软考(全国计算机技术与软件专业技术资格(水平)考试)特地设立了数据库相关的认证。对于有志于在这一领域发展的朋友们来说,一本《软考数据库电子书》无疑是备考过程中的得力助手。
这本电子书并非传统的纸质书籍,而是一款便携、高效
原创
2024-04-26 17:45:42
67阅读
之前挖的坑,现在来填。好久没复习和学习关于数据库的知识,之前觉得,准备面试,只需要了解写写常见的select语句就可以。现实却是,人家常见的增删改查都不怎么问,直接来外连接,内连接,索引如何优化,数据库的优化等这样的问题。所以,现在尝试把这个MySQL的基础系列补齐,在一定基础的积累之上,才会遇到和思考为什么要去优化。下面通